How much do financial data associate j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for financial data associate in the United States is $70,370.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50,000.00 and $77,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a financial data associate do?

A Financial Data Associate is responsible for collecting, analyzing, and maintaining financial data that supports business decision-making and reporting. They work closely with financial analysts and other team members to ensure the accuracy and integrity of financial information. Their duties may include preparing reports, verifying data entries, managing databases, and assisting with financial modeling. This role requires str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and proficiency in data management tools. Financial Data Associates play a crucial role in supporting the financial operations and objectives of an organization.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a financial data associate?

To thrive as a Financial Data Associate, you need str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and a background in finance, accounting, or a related field, often supported by a bachelor's degree. Familiarity with financial modeling tools, advanced Excel functions, and database systems like SQL are commonly required, and certifications such as CFA or FRM can be advantageous. Strong communication, problem-solving abilities, and a collaborative mindset help you effectively interpret data and work with cross-functional teams. These skills are critical for ensuring data accuracy, supporting financial decision-making, and maintaining the integrity of financial analysis in a fast-paced environment.

What is the difference between Financial Data Associate vs Financial Analyst?

AspectFinancial Data AssociateFinancial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Finance, Economics, or related field; proficiency in Excel and data toolsBachelor's or higher in Finance, Economics; often CFA or CPA certifications
Work EnvironmentData-focused roles within finance teams, often in banking, investment firms, or corporate financeAnalytical roles involving financial modeling, forecasting, and strategic analysis
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in banking, asset management, corporate finance for data managementCommon in investment firms, banks, corporate finance for decision support

While both roles require strong finance knowledge and data skills, Financial Data Associates primarily handle data collection, validation, and reporting, whereas Financial Analysts focus on interpreting data to provide strategic insights and recommendations.

Job description

Duties Description The New York State Department of Financial Services seeks to build an equitable, transparent, and resilient financial system that benefits individuals and supports business. Through engagement, data-driven regulation and policy, and operational excellence, the Department and its employees are responsible for empowering consumers and protecting them from financial harm; ensuring the health of the entities we regulate; driving economic growth in New York through responsible innovation; and preserving the stability of the global financial system. The Department of Financial Services is seeking candidates for the position of Financial Data Associate in the Entity Risk Management Unit.

This position is a senior-level analytics role responsible for overseeing the analysis of financial and data trends, ensuring data quality across the team, and guiding the agency's strategic direction on analytics solutions. Duties include, but are not limited to, the following: Coordinates the analysis of trends in data sources and the assessment of data structures; Reviews data sources and reports produced by lower-level staff for accuracy, completeness, and consistency; Conducts difficult and complex data analysis assignments; Meets with business areas to discuss and shape the agency's strategy for analytics solutions and data-driven decision-making; Coordinates or leads the development and evaluation of analytics solutions based on business requirements and available data sources; Oversees the drafting of informational and technical documents and materials on analytics solutions; Reviews current and planned systems and processes and recommends improvements to data quality, efficiency, reporting, and analytical capabilities; Supervises, mentors, and evaluates the performance of a team of analysts; Provides technical guidance and serves as an escalation point for complex data quality, analytical methodology, or data interpretation issues; Establishes and promotes appropriate standards for data analysis, reporting, documentation, and quality assurance; and Other duties as assigned. Minimum Qualifications Preferred Qualifications Bachelor's or Master's degree in Finance, Data Analytics, Economics, Statistics, or a related field.

Five or more years of progressively responsible experience in financial data analysis, with prior supervisory or lead experience preferred. Demonstrated expertise in data structure assessment, trend analysis, complex data analysis, and reporting accuracy and quality review. Strong written and verbal communication skills, including experience presenting analytical findings and recommendations to business stakeholders.

Proficiency with data analytics and business intelligence tools, such as SQL, Excel/Power BI, Python, or similar technologies. Appointment Method: Candidates must meet the minimum qualifications listed below in order to be eligible for appointment. Non-Competitive: Nine years of experience* in data visualization, and statistical models and data mining tools.

*Substitution: Associate degree may substitute for two years of specialized experience; bachelor's degree may substitute for four years of specialized experience; master's degree may substitute for five years of specialized experience; J.D. may substitute for six years of specialized experience; Ph.D. may substitute for seven years of specialized experience
